Guidelines for writing appreciation letters: State what you appreciate and briefly explain why. Do not add other news or information not related to the appreciative gesture. The message of appreciation should stand alone. Be brief, warm, and sincere.
What to Include in a Thank-You Letter Address the person appropriately. At the start of the letter, address the person with a proper salutation, such as Dear Mr. Say thank you. Give (some) specifics. Say thank you again. Sign off. Send it as soon as possible. Be positive but sincere. Personalize each letter.

The ideal note is brief and to the point. Start by thanking the person, with specificity, for their gift or kind act. Write about how you plan to use their gift or how their actions made you feel. And then reiterate your thanks and mention the next time youll see the person.
